Bohemians Deny O'Callaghan Link - Ipswich Town News

Bohemians boss Pat Fenlon has denied having any interest in Town midfielder George O'Callaghan. The 28-year-old is tipped to make a move back to Ireland in the January transfer window with a number of Eircom League sides linked.

Fenlon said: "There are no developments on that front. Most of what you hear about is paper talk. If he was available then we would be interested, but he is under contract at Ipswich.

"We will not sign players for the sake of it. We will only bring in players who we think are better than those that are already here.

"There are a few players that we are looking at in that regard, but there has been no contact about George O'Callaghan at this point."

The player himself is understood to prefer a move to former club Cork City, while St Patrick's have also been mentioned as an interested party. QPR have also been linked.

FIFA's decision to change their three-club rule earlier this week has opened the way for O'Callaghan to return to Ireland and play from the start of the Eircom League season.
